Josephine Park was born on October 4, 1987, in Copenhagen, Denmark. From a young age, she showed a passion for acting and performing, participating in school plays and local theater productions.
Park officially began her acting career in 2013 when she landed her first professional role on the show Dicte. This opportunity allowed her to showcase her talent and kickstart her journey in the entertainment industry.
For her outstanding performance in Doggystyle, Park received the prestigious award for Best Supporting Actress - TV Series at the 2019 and 2020 Danish Film Awards. This recognition solidified her as a talented actress with immense potential.
Off-screen, Park is a native of Copenhagen and takes great pride in her Danish heritage. In 2018, she tied the knot with her partner, Kirstine, in a beautiful ceremony surrounded by loved ones.
